How much does it cost to rent a home in Jacksonville?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Jacksonville 2 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$1,708 | $695 | $6,950 |
Jacksonville 3 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,064 | $750 | $10,000+ |
Jacksonville 4 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$2,670 | $850 | $10,000+ |
Jacksonville 5 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$3,476 | $1,548 | $10,000+ |
Jacksonville 6 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$7,459 | $1,920 | $10,000+ |
Jacksonville 7 Bedroom Homes for Rent | $11,825 | $650 | $10,000+ |

What type of rentals are currently available in Jacksonville?
There are currently 1791 Apartments for Rent in Jacksonville, FL with pricing that ranges from $650 to $7,521. There are also 3068 Single Family Homes for rent, Condos, and Townhome rentals currently available in Jacksonville ranging from $450 to $25,000.
What is the current price range for Rental Homes in Jacksonville?
Today's rental pricing for Homes for Rent, Condos and Townhomes in Jacksonville ranges from $450 to $25,000 with an average monthly rent of $4,027.
How much are larger Three and Four Bedroom Rentals in Jacksonville?
For those who are looking for larger living arrangements, Three Bedroom Apartments in Jacksonville range from $786 to $7,521, while Three Bedroom Homes, Condos, and Townhomes for rent range from $750 to $14,000. Four Bedroom Single-Family rentals are also available starting from $850 and Four Bedroom Apartments start at $837.
